Runbook 4.2 — Office Move, Bellhaven Site

The coordinator schedules two vans from Greymont Haulage for the Saturday move. Furniture loads first; the locked records cabinets travel on the second van only, strapped upright, never laid flat. The coordinator rides with the second van and checks seals at departure and arrival. Before the records cabinets are released, give the driver the instruction below.

dispatch memo: the istwyn norwyn courier leaves the lamael kaswyn briwyn tamix jorael gorix zoreth holir ledger at gate 3079 under passcode 677723

Ticket: FrameHerd transcode workers are dropping 10-bit jobs back to 8-bit when the queue backs up. Pretty sure it's the fallback path in the preset loader — see the diff, around the profile-negotiation block. Reviewer: please check I'm not breaking the Duskvale legacy presets. Repro'd on staging; the failing run's token is below.

session token of kahag-bawip = htk6_729d08

Q: Why does Larkspur Relay disable websocket compression by default?

A: Per-message deflate exposes compression-oracle risks when attacker-controlled data shares a frame with secrets, so Larkspur ships with it off. Enabling it trades roughly 30% bandwidth savings for that exposure plus added memory per connection. Reviewers approving an exception must re-seal the config vault afterward, using the passphrase shown below.

strongbox words: gilmir-briion-oliok-eliion